    Glass half full....it could be worse. Really, Joey is still basically an average hitter that gets on base enough. He likely needs to be 6 or lower in the batting order going forward. No reason to really complain about the contract.....you had to know the backend was not going to be fun. At the same time, by every conceivable measure, the Reds received enough value/production from Votto for the entire contract by 2018. These are the types of contracts that elite player receive in free agency, and Votto could have went to another team and received similar dollars. If you are wanting to sign all star players on 2, 3, and 4 year deals, the pond is going to likely be guys coming off hot outlier seasons or guys a little past their prime (Castellanos & Moustakas type guys).

    I think the anger is being directed in the wrong place. Votto has earned his money over the life of his contract. The problem is the Reds stupidity in how it was done. When he was creating a lot of positive value and putting up MVP numbers, the team wasn't trying to win. In fact, the contract extension he signed kicked in after their last winning season. So, the Reds signed him presumably because he was an MVP caliber talent (and he was before he got old) who could be the centerpiece of a winning team and before the ink was dry, they decided they didn't want to try to win and started tanking. Now that those MVP caliber days are over, and Votto has aged into a drag on the team, they've decided to try again. These should be the rebuilding. tanking years. Somebody deserves a lot of anger directed their way, but it isn't Joey Votto.

    When it became apparant that the team couldn't compete, the Reds should have leveled with Votto and told him they couldn't win with him and tried to deal him when he was producing at a high level. Some say it wasn't possible, I think it was. Less productive players making bigger money have been dealt.
